Sub-systems with low-mass companions in nearby multiple stars

Stellar multiplicity has direct implications for circum-stellar disks and planet formation. The knowledge of multiplicity higher than two is very poor even for nearby solar-type dwarfs stars, partly because sub-systems with long (>30y) periods and low-mass companions escape detection. A short dedicated survey of wide nearby binaries is proposed to determine the real fraction of such sub-systems and the distribution of their mass ratios. Imaging with NICI detects companions with mass ratios 0.1 or lower, with a well-established threshold, and thus enables a complete survey of the parameter space for sub-systems. This program complements radial-velocity and common-proper-motion surveys.
